Research, draft, and submit proposals that help organizations or individuals receive grant funding.
Must be an excellent researcher who not only finds the funding organization who’s grants match with Noble Haven Inc but also must be an astute writer who knows how to properly appeal to the funding organizations board.
Key Skills:
- Excellent written communication skills
- Top-shelf research skills
- Being able to understand and execute complex instructions
- Outstanding computer skills
- Excellent knowledge of proposal submission and fundraising process
- Ability to study and understand programs and funding requirements of the organization
- Strong research skills and knowledge of information sources
- Multitasking, organizational and time management skills
- Ability to handle confidential matters with utmost integrity

Mission Statement
Mission: Noble Haven Inc. is a 501 (c)(3) to provide a safe, welcoming community to reacclimate and reestablish homeless pregnant women, children, and families back into society.
Description
Purpose:
Ministry, Educate, Ignite Wholesness, Empower, Uplift, Encourage homeless pregnant women, children and families.
Goal Setting:
Pregnancy is a beautiful experience. It can become extremely stressful when the mother does not have a safe and stable environment for the pregnancy to flourish. Here at Noble Haven Inc. want to make our presence known here in our community by providing assistance to homeless pregnant women & their families throughout their duration of the pregnancy even until well after postpartum. Noble Haven Inc will provide a plethora of resources to our community from baby supplies and necessities, prayer and counseling, domestic violence prevention, continue education, financial literacy, homelessness prevention and so much more...
Noble Haven Inc. need you to partner with us to open several safe National and International Transitional Homes for homeless pregnant women for the duration of their pregnancy & recovery period.
